
一、DNS网络服务器未响应的原因分析
当我们在使用互联网时,经常会遇到DNS网络服务器未响应的情况,这无疑给我们的网络使用带来了极大的不便。那么,DNS网络服务器未响应究竟是什么原因造成的呢?以下将为您详细解析。
- DNS服务器配置错误
DNS服务器配置错误是导致DNS网络服务器未响应的常见原因。在DNS服务器配置过程中,如果IP地址、端口、域名等参数设置不当,或者DNS服务器与客户端之间的网络连接出现问题,都可能导致DNS服务器无法正常响应。
- DNS服务器过载
当DNS服务器接收到的查询请求过多时,服务器可能会出现过载现象,导致无法及时响应客户端的请求。这种情况下,可以尝试更换DNS服务器,或者等待服务器恢复正常。
- 网络故障
网络故障也是导致DNS网络服务器未响应的重要原因。这包括局域网内网络设备故障、路由器设置错误、网络运营商故障等。在这种情况下,需要检查网络设备是否正常,或者联系网络运营商进行故障排查。
- DNS缓存问题
DNS缓存是提高网络访问速度的重要手段。然而,当DNS缓存出现问题时,可能会导致DNS查询失败。这时,可以尝试清除本地DNS缓存,或者更改DNS服务器。
- DNS劫持
DNS劫持是指黑客通过篡改DNS解析结果,将用户导向恶意网站。当您的设备遭受DNS劫持时,可能会出现DNS网络服务器未响应的情况。这时,需要检查网络环境是否存在安全隐患,并及时修复。
二、解决DNS网络服务器未响应的方法
- 检查DNS服务器配置
检查DNS服务器的IP地址、端口、域名等参数是否设置正确。如果配置错误,请根据实际情况进行修改。
- 更换DNS服务器
如果怀疑当前DNS服务器存在问题,可以尝试更换其他可靠的DNS服务器,如Google DNS(8.8.8.8、8.8.4.4)或阿里DNS(223.5.5.5、223.6.6.6)。
- 清除DNS缓存
在Windows系统中,可以通过以下步骤清除DNS缓存:
- 打开命令提示符(Win + R,输入cmd,回车);
- 输入ipconfig /flushdns,回车执行;
- 输入ipconfig /registerdns,回车执行。
- 检查网络故障
检查局域网内网络设备是否正常,路由器设置是否正确。如果存在问题,请及时修复。
- 防范DNS劫持
定期检查网络环境是否存在安全隐患,安装防火墙和杀毒软件,确保设备安全。
三、QA问答
Q:DNS网络服务器未响应时,如何判断是DNS服务器配置错误还是网络故障?
A:如果更换DNS服务器后问题仍然存在,那么很可能是网络故障。如果更换DNS服务器后问题解决,那么很可能是DNS服务器配置错误。
Q:清除DNS缓存后,还需要进行哪些操作?
A:清除DNS缓存后,建议重启计算机,以确保DNS设置生效。
Q:如何防范DNS劫持?
A:定期检查网络环境,安装防火墙和杀毒软件,确保设备安全。同时,可以更换可靠的DNS服务器,如Google DNS或阿里DNS。